Investigation Summary
On May 31, 2001, Employee #1 broke a bit on a jackhammer used for breaking out concrete on an overpass bridge joint. While replacing the bit Employee #1 turned the jackhammer upside down and rested it on the ground prior to disconnecting the air supply. Subsequently the piston of the jackhammer came out, striking Employee #1 on the bridge of his nose and forehead. Employee #1 sustained a fracture to the nose and right eye socket. Employee #1 was hospitalized.
